Neilson Soak
Neilson Soak is an intermittent wetland in Western Australia, Australia.Places in the Area

Sandstone
Town
Sandstone is a small town in the Goldfields region of Western Australia 100 kilometres east of Leinster and 661 kilometres north of the state capital, Perth. Sandstone is situated 10 km northwest of Neilson Soak.
